TELEMOTIVE PENDANT–STYLE TRANSMITTER
• The Pendant-Style series offers a wide selection of
industrial grade transmitters to meet your application in
the most economical fashion
• Available in three or five motions with A, A+B, or B selector
providing you with flexibility
• Pendant-Style transmitter can control the heaviest crane to
the lightest hoist or monorail system
Features and Benefits
• Designed to minimize power consumption, providing one
of the longest life batteries in the industry. Available with
rechargeable NiCAD or disposable alkaline battery
• Choose from one, two, or three-speed pushbuttons
for variable frequency driven equipment
• Pendant-Style systems can be customized for your
special applications. When paired with one of our modular
receivers, engineered or pre-engineered, the result is a
solid, tough control system
Battery Type
• Rechargeable: BT111-1 (Li-Ion)
• Non-Rechargeable: Alkaline

RAILYARD REMOTE CONTROL SYSTEMS
• Systems allow one operator, working from a safe distance
with a clear view, to control locomotive equipment
• Radio receiver and electric and pneumatic interface
are all in one cabinet
• Total modular design incorporates onboard diagnostic
circuitry that allows rapid identification and correction
of problems, simplifying maintenance and minimizing
the need for multiple work crews
• Both transmitter and receiver have on-board microprocessor
technology for maximum reliability and performance
Features and Benefits
• Self-check pneumatic program ensures the unit tests
itself every time it starts and verifies at all times the
proper air pressure is measured for safe operations
• Brake functions include independent braking, train
braking, automatic braking, independent brake bail,
drag brake, and throttle against train brake
• Integrated pneumatics with quadruple-filtered air
supply reduces the risk of contamination of control
hardware for extreme reliability
• Tilt switch safety feature shuts down the system and sets
brakes on the locomotive if users become disabled
